Tinnitus in noise-induced hearing loss
British Journal of Audiology
|November 1, 1985
Summary
This study analyzed tinnitus in 94 patients with noise-induced hearing loss. Tinnitus characteristics, severity, and discomforts were assessed, revealing a strong link between tinnitus level and hearing loss.

Background:
- Noise-induced hearing loss (NIHL) is a significant public health concern.
- Tinnitus is a common and often debilitating symptom associated with NIHL.
Purpose of the Study:
- To analyze the characteristics of tinnitus in patients with NIHL.
- To investigate the relationship between tinnitus parameters and audiometric thresholds.
- To assess the subjective experience and impact of tinnitus on patients' quality of life.
Main Methods:
- Analysis of tinnitus characteristics (pitch, type) in 94 patients with NIHL.
- Correlation of tinnitus level (dBHL) with audiometric thresholds.
- Subjective grading of tinnitus severity and associated discomforts.
- Assessment of residual inhibition duration.
Main Results:
- Pure tone tinnitus was most prevalent, often occurring at high frequencies.
- Mean tinnitus level correlated well with mean audiometric thresholds.
- Most patients reported moderate to severe tinnitus, with subjective severity poorly correlating with objective measures.
- Common discomforts included concentration difficulties, insomnia, and decreased speech discrimination.
- Residual inhibition was typically limited to 60 seconds.
Conclusions:
- Tinnitus in NIHL patients is predominantly high-frequency and pure-tone.
- While tinnitus levels align with hearing loss, subjective severity can be disproportionately high.
- Tinnitus significantly impacts quality of life, necessitating targeted management strategies.
